Title: How to raise speaker/headphone volume
Post by: kartikitrak on July 22, 2011, 11:00:16 PM
- Right click the speaker icon in the task bar (or choose Control Panel : Sound).
 - Select Playback Tab : Speakers : Properties.
 - Select Enhancements Tab.
 - Check the Loudness Equalization box and click apply.
 
 Volume should now be substantially louder.
 Modifying Equalizer and Environment settings may also provide a boost.
